CRA-Series Thick Film Array Chip Resistor
The CRA-Series Thick Film Array Chip Resistor offers a compact and reliable solution for various electronic applications. Designed for reduced assembly costs and compatibility with automated placement machines, these resistors provide high quality and fast delivery. Key advantages include small size, light weight, and robust performance.

Technical Specifications
| Type | Dimension (mm) L x W x H | Power Rating at 70 (W) | Max Working Voltage (V) | Max Overload Voltage (V) | T.C.R. (PPM/) | Resistance Range () | Operating Temperature () | Rated Current (A) |
|---|---|---|---|---|---|---|---|---|
| CRA022R | 1.000.10 x 1.000.10 x 0.330.05 | 0.063 | 25 | 50 | 400 (1~9.9) / 200 (10~1M) | 1~1M | -55 ~ +155 | 1 |
| CRA024R | 2.000.10 x 1.000.10 x 0.400.10 | 0.063 | 25 | 50 | 400 (1~9.9) / 200 (10~1M) | 1~1M | -55 ~ +155 | 2 |
| CRA034R | 3.200.20 x 1.600.15 x 0.500.10 | 0.1 | 50 | 100 | 400 (1~9.9) / 200 (10~1M) | 1~1M | -55 ~ +155 | - |
| CRA064R | 5.100.20 x 3.100.20 x 0.550.15 | 0.25 | 200 | 400 | 400 (1~9.9) / 200 (10~1M) | 1~1M | -55 ~ +155 | - |

Power Derating Curve
Power rating or current rating is based on continuous full-load at ambient temperature of 70. For operation above 70, derating is required according to the curve.

General Information
- Equipments Applicable: Produced under low temperature processing applicable to IR reflow surface mounting devices. Not applicable to wave soldering due to risk of element protection layer ablation.
- Product Testing Method: Tested using four-feet probe to touch the back of both electrodes. Customized testing methods are available upon request.
- Storage Data: Storage time is valid for one year from the date of delivery under conditions of 255 and 6020% humidity.
